The Best Sweet Potato Casserole Recipe

  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 8 1x

Description

Sweet potato casserole brings Southern comfort to holiday tables with marshmallow-topped goodness. Rich, creamy layers of mashed sweet potatoes combine with crunchy pecan streusel, creating a dessert-like side dish you’ll crave all year long.


Ingredients

Scale

Main Ingredients:

  • 4 cups mashed sweet potatoes
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ter
  • 1/3 cup milk

Sweeteners and Flavor Enhancers:

  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on (optional)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F and coat a 9×13-inch baking dish with cooking spray or butter to prevent sticking.
  2. Transform boiled sweet potatoes into a velvety puree, whisking in melted butter, eggs, milk, granulated sugar, vanilla, and ground cinnamon until the mixture achieves a silky, uniform consistency.
  3. Transfer the sweet potato blend into the prepared baking dish, smoothing the surface with a spatula to ensure an even layer.
  4. Craft the crumbly pecan topping by blending flour, chopped pecans, brown sugar, and melted butter until it forms a rustic, textured mixture.
  5. Generously scatter the pecan topping across the sweet potato base, creating a complete and even coverage.
  6. Slide the casserole into the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es, watching for a golden-brown topping and slight bubbling around the edges.
  7. Remove from oven and allow the casserole to rest for 10-15 minutes, which helps the layers set and intensifies the flavors.
  8. Serve warm as a decadent side dish, perfect for holiday gatherings or comfort food evenings.

Notes

  • Opt for organic sweet potatoes to enhance the natural, rich flavor and boost nutritional value.
  • Mash sweet potatoes while still warm to achieve a smoother, creamier texture without lumps.
  • Customize the topping by replacing pecans with other nuts like walnuts or almonds for different dietary preferences or allergies.
  • Reduce sugar content by using alternative sweeteners like maple syrup or honey for a healthier version of the classic casserole.
